Lady Bulldogs Volleyball Team Beats Britton-Hecla
The Lady Bulldogs volleyball team defeated Britton-Hecla in three straight sets on the road on September 28. Milbank seized the victory with scores of 25-18. 25-16, and 25-10. Skid Steer Destroyed in Evening Fire
The Milbank Fire and Rescue Department was dispatched to 47446 151st Street at approximately 9 p.m. on Wednesday September 20. According to Milbank Fire Chief David Giesen, “Upon arrival we found a skid steer fully engulfed in flames.
